在无线电通信装置中产生阈值电平的方法和装置的制作方法

文档序号:7563998阅读:212来源:国知局
专利名称:在无线电通信装置中产生阈值电平的方法和装置的制作方法
技术领域
本发明一般地说涉及无线电通信装置,更具体地说,涉及接收4电平信号的无线电通信装置。
如选择呼叫寻呼系统这样的数字通信系统使用二进制数字信令格式已很多年了。当使用了这样的数字信令格式时,数字信息就被用调制技术如移频键控技术(FSK)调制到载波上,其中数字信息被直接调制到载波上。在接收机中,移频键控的载波被解调并进一步处理以提供数字数据流。这种解制和解调技术虽然在较低的数据比特速率是有效的,如数据比特速率低于每秒大约6000比特,但由于在联播系统中的同步问题,在较高的数据比特速率就不是很有效了。因此,需要其它的能以较低的符号速率给出较高的数据吞吐量的调制技术。
一种能以较低的符号速率产生较高的数据吞吐量的调制技术是多电平调频技术,如4电平调频。与常规的移频键控调制相比,4电平FM对给定的数据符号速率能允许两倍的数据吞吐量。在常规的4电平FM接收机中,载波被接收并转换成模拟电压。然后模拟电压与预编程的阈值电平相比较,以确定每个模拟电压产生4个数据符号中的哪一个,虽然这一解调技术提供了一个数字数据流,但数据不会总是被正确地恢复,因为预编程阈值电平不允许在接收载波中导致电压偏移的变化。接收到的载波编移越大,发生的电压偏移就越大;就可能产生不正确的数据符号,就可能引起从无线电信号中错误的恢复信息。
因此,需要一种用于多电平信令格式的方法和装置,并根据接收载波中电压变化引起的电压偏移的变化,动态地变化阈值电平,用于数据符号的恢复。
根据本发明的第一个方面,用于从具体有多个信号电压的接收信号中产生数据符号的方法包括下列步骤跟踪接收信号的信号电压,以确定分别与接收信号的高电压和低电压相关的峰值和谷值;计算接收信号的上、下和中心阈值,其中上、下和中心阈值限定了4个范围的值。所述方法还包括确定4个范围的值中的哪一个包括接收信号电压的步骤,并根据该确定步骤产生4个可能的数据符号之一。
根据本发明的第二方面,用于从具体有多信号电压的接收信号中产生数据符号的符号检测器包括用于把多个信号电压转换成数字值的模/数转换器和耦合到模/数转换器的峰值计数器和谷值计数器这些计数器用于跟踪数字值,以确定分别与接收信号的高电压和低电压相关的峰值和谷值。该符号检测器还包括与峰谷值计数器相连的计算器,用于根据峰、谷值计算上、下和中心阈值,以及连到模/数转换器和计算器的解码器,用于根据数字值和上、下及中心阈值产生数据符号。


图1是根据本发明的最佳实施例的用于接收以4电平信令格式发送的信号的无线电通信装置的电方框图。
图2是根据本发明的最佳实施例的包括对应于4电平射频信号的模拟信号电压数据值的数字波形的例子。
图3是根据本发明的最佳实施例的包括在图1的无线电通信装置中的用于从接收信号中产生上、下和中心阈值的自适应阈值发生器的电方框图。
图4是根据本发明的另一实施例的用于产生上、下和中心阈值的自适应阈值发生器的电方框图。
图5和图6是描述图3的自适应阈值发生器的操作的流程图。
图1是根据本发明的最佳实施例的无线电通信装置100的电方框图。无线电通信装置100包括收发信机105,后者用于从接收的利用4电平调频(FM)发送的射频信号中解调和恢复模拟信号电压。然后,模拟信号电压被提供给符号检测器110,用于把模拟信号电压转换成最好是位码型形式的数据符号。
符号检测器110包括一个用于把所提供的模拟信号电压转换成数字值的模/数(A/D)转换器115,该数字值长为8位,因此对8位模/数转换器来说,其范围为0~255。该数字值被耦合到根据本发明的最佳实施例的自适应阈值发生器120,后者从数字值中计算出上、下和中心阈值。符号检测器110还包括一个连到自适应阈值发生器120和模/数转换器115的解码器125,用于根据数字值和上、下及中心阈值产生数据符号,这参阅图2将更易理解。
图2是曲线图,显示了包括所恢复的与接收机105接收的4电平射频信号的模拟信号电压相对应的数字值的波形202的一个例子。解码器125(图1)从自适应阈值发生器120接收以数字阈值形式的上、下和中心阈值。此外,解码器125接收与模拟信号电压相对应的数字值。解码器125随后确定由上、下和中心阈值限定的4个范围的哪一个包含数字值,并随后产生适当的数据符号。为4个范围的每个所产生的数据符号(如,位码型204)可以如下所示范围位码型数字值>上阈值(UT)0-0中心阈值(CT)<数字值<UT0-1低阈值(LT)<数字值<CT1-1数字值<LT1-0虽然可以知道包括在符号检测器110中的解码器125是以常规的方式产生数据符号的(如,位码型204),但由于提供给解码器125的上、下和中心阈值是根据接收的4电平射频信号而变化的(以后将详细描述),所以符号检测器110将产生比常规符号检测器更准确的结果。而在常规的符号检测器中,上、下和中心阈值是预编程好的,以与接收的4电平信号相关的期望值一致的,所以不能改变。因此,如果接收信号的电压偏移大于期望值时,预编程的阈值就导致错误的数据符号的产生。
再看图1,无线电通信装置100还包括处理器,最好是微处理器130,例如是由在伊利诺州的Schanmburg的莫托罗拉公司生产的MC68HC05型。此外,处理器可由具有完成等效操作能力的硬布线逻辑来实现。微处理器130包括中央处理单元(CPU)135,用于控制微机130的操作,并通过方式控制线137控制自适应阈值发生器120的操作。CPU135通过使自适应阈值发生器120复位的方式控制线137发送信号,以复位、跟踪入站的数字值,以动态地产生阈值或保持当前阈值。
CPU135根据存在只读存储器(ROM)140中的子程序接收并处理符号检测器110提供的数据符号。因为直到需要接收机部件的稳定性的加热(warm-up)时间后,数据符号可能不准确,所以CPU135在解码数据符号以恢复包含在其中的信息如选择呼叫消息之前,参照耦合到微机130上的时钟提供的时间值。然后,把信息存入随机存取存储器(RAM)150中,RAM150通常用于暂时存储在无线电通信装置100操作期间得出的数据,如变量和解码信息。当收到选择呼叫消息时,最好自动或响应用户控制155,启动向用户显示消息的显示器160传送的信号CUP135。
参阅图3,其中描述了根据本发明的最佳实施例的自适应阈值发生器120的框图。自适应阈值发生器120最好包括控制器305,后者用于“复位”、“跟踪”和“保持”来自CPU135的信号,并以模/数转换器115接收数字值。当设置为“跟踪”方式时,控制器305使初始值设为0的峰值计数器310增加,以便以本领域技术人员熟知的方法跟踪与入站射频信号的交电压相应的数字值。控制器305使谷值计数器315减小,以跟踪与低信号电压相应的数字值,谷值计数器315在开始最好被设在其最大值,对8位计数器来说是255(1-1-1-1-1-1-1-1)。模6二进制计数器320、325分别连到峰、谷值计数器310、315上,用于当峰、谷值计数器310、315分别增加和减小时,增加其值。由于模6计数器320、325每增加60时被复位,所以他们用于存储余数的值,这些余数值由加法器330数字地相加。相加的结果被提供给比较器332,用于把余数值的和与第一预定值相比,如5。当余数的和大于5时,比较器产生高输出,如数字1。
自适应阈值发生器120还包括第一和第二阈值计数器335、340,如图所示,它们每个与一个模计数器相连。每个阈值计数器335、340随分别与之相连的模计数器320、325的每次复位而增加。然后,加法器345把阈值计数器335、340存储整数值和比较器332的输出的值数字地相加,得出第一和值SUM1并将其提供给加法器350。加法器350把第一和值SUM1与硬线连到加法器350的第二预定值相加。第二预定值最好由模/数转换器115的位数确定,并由关系式INT{2(#bits)/6}给出。例如,如果模/数转换器115是8位转换器,则第二预定值为42。求和器350相加的结果是第二和值SUM2自适应阈值发生器120中还包括求和器355、356,第一求和器355把第二和值SUM2与峰值即存在峰值计数器310的值数字地相加,以产生上阈值UT,第二求和器356从谷值即存在谷值计数器315中的值中减去第二和值SUM2,以产生下阈值LT。求和器360用于把上阈值与下阈值相加,其结果在除法器中除2以产生中的阈值CT。
应该理解,中心阈值CT也可如图4所述的另一实施例那样由对峰和谷值求和而得出。如图所示,求和器360被连到峰、谷值计数器310、315,以得到与图3所述的自适应阈值发生器120产生的中心阈值的相同的结果。
如图3或图4所示的自适应阈值发生器120,能以有利的方式从所提供的数字值中产生上、下和中心阈值。当对应于数字值的高和低信号电压变化时也许意味着接收信号的电压偏移,峰、谷值的变化,因而修改上、下和中心阈值以反映接收信号的电压变化。因此,当接收信号的电压偏移变化时,解码器125产生的数据符号保持准确。
参阅图5和图6,它们描述了自适应阈值发生器120操作的流程图。当无线电通信装置100接通电源时,控制器305(图3)在步骤505接收来自CPU135(图1)的方式控制信号。当控制器305由此被设置在“复位”方式时,峰值和谷值计数器310、315,被重新初始化即峰值=0且谷值=最大值。当控制器305在步骤510被设置为“保持”方式时,上、下和中心阈值在步骤520被连续从峰值、谷值计数器310、315,模计数器320、325和阈值计数器335、340中当前存储的值产产生。
当控制器305在步骤525被设成“跟踪”方式时,存储在峰值计数器310中的峰值在530步被增加,以跟踪对应于高信号电压的数字值。在步骤535,与峰值计数器310相连的模计数器320随着峰值计数器310的每次增加而增加且在每增加60次时复位。因此,模计数器320有效地存储了峰值除以6的商的余数,即REM{P/6}。在步骤540,每次模计数器320复位,阈值计数器335增加,因而存储了峰值除以6的商的整数部分,即INT{P/6}。
类似地,控制器305在步骤545减少设在谷值计数器315中的谷值,以跟踪对应于低信号电压的数字值。在步骤550,与谷值计数器315相连的模计数器325,在每次谷值减少时增加,且在每60次增加后复位。因而,模计数器325存储了减少值除以6的结果的余数,其中减小值等于最大值(如255)减去减少后的谷值。模计数器325所存储的值由关系式REM{(255-V)/6}给出。在步骤555,随着模计数器325的每次复位而增加的阈值计数器340存储了减少值除以6商的整数部分,即INT{(255-V)/6}。
而后,存在模计数器320、325中的余数在步骤560中由求和器330(图3)求和,其结果被提供比较器332。在步骤565,当余数的和大于第一预定数(最好为5)时,比较器输出在步骤570被置为1。当余数的和不大于5时,比较器的输出在步骤575被置为0。此后,在步骤580,求和器345把比较器332产生的值和阈值计数器335、340存储的值求和以得出第一和值SUM1;在步骤585,求和器350从第二预定值中减去第一和值,以得出第二和值SUM2。如上所述,第二预定值取决于模/数转换器115的位数,并由前述关系式给出。
然后,在步骤590由求和器355对第二和值和峰值求和,产生上阈值。此外,在步骤595,在求和器356从谷值中减去第二和值,以产生下阈值。接下来在步骤600,用参考附图3和4中所述的两种方式之一产生中心阈值。
总的来说,根据本发明的符号检测器,用自适应阈值发生器,把模拟信号电压转换成数据符号。自适应阈值发生器确定分别与高、低信号电压相关的峰值和谷值,并从中计数出传送到解码器的上、下和中心阈值;该解码器产生数据符号提供给微机。用这种方法,即使按收的射频信号的电压偏移发生变化,解码器也能准确地产生数据符号。另一方面,在常规的无线电通信装置中,用于产生数据符号的阈值就是预编程的且不能改变。因此,当载波的电压偏移足够大时,就可能产生不正确的数据符号。
现在可以知道,已提出了一种根据对应于接收的无线电频率信号的电压偏移的变化动态改变阈值的方法和设备。
权利要求
1.用于从具有多个信号电压的接收信号中产生数据符号的符号检测器(110),该符号检测器(110)包括模/数转换器(115),用于把多信号电压转换成数字值;与模/数转换器(115)相连的峰谷值计数器(310、315),用于跟踪数字值以确定分别与接收信号的高、低电压相关的峰、谷值;与峰、谷值计数器(310、315)相连的计算装置(120),用于根据峰、谷值计算上、下和中心阈值;以及与模/数转换器(115)和计算装置(120)相连的解码器(125),用于根据数字值和上、下及中心阈值产生数据符号。
2.根据权利要求1的符号检测器(110),其中计算装置(120)包括除法装置(320、325),用于把峰值和减少值除以第一预值以分别得出第一和第二整数以及第一和第二余数,其中减少值等于谷值计数器(315)被减少的次数,以得出谷值;与除法装置(320、325)相连的第一求和器(345),用于当第一和第二余数的和大于第二预定值时,把第一和第二整数以及第三预定值相加,以得出第一和值,并当第一和第二余数的和不大于第二预定值时,把第一和第二整数相加;以得出第一和值;与第一求和器(345)相连的第二求和器(350),用于从第四预定值中减去第一求和值,以得出第二和值;与第二求和器(350)和解码器(125)相连的第三求和器(355),用于把第二和值与峰值相加以产生上阈值;以及与第三求和器(355)和解码器(125)相连的第四求和器(356),用于从谷值中减去第二求和值以产生低阈值。
3.根据权利要求2的符号检测器(110),其中计算装置(120)还包括与第三和第四求和器(355、356)相连的第五求和器(360),用于把上、下阈值相加以得出第三求和值;以及与第五求和器(360)和解码器(125)相连的除法器(365),用于把第三求和值除以2以产生中心阈值。
4.根据权利要求2的符号检测器(110),其中计算装置(120)还包括与峰值和谷值计数器(310、315)相连的第五求和器(360’),用于把峰值和谷值相加以得出第三求和值;以及与第五求和器(360’)和解码器(125)相连的除法器(365),用于把第三求和值除以2,以产生中心阈值。
5.根据权利要求2的符号检测器(110),其中除法装置包括分别与峰、谷值计数器(310、315)相连的第一和第二模计数器(320、325),用于把峰值和减少值除以第一预定值,并存储第一和第二余数;分别与第一和第二模计数器(320、325)及第一求和器(345)相连的第一和第二阈值计数器(335、340),用于存储第一和第二整数并把第一和第二整数提供给第一求和器(345);与第一和第二模计数器(320、325)相连的第五求和器(330),用于对第一和第二余数求和;以及与第五求和器(330)及第一求和器(345)相连的比较器(332),用于把第一和第二余数的和与第二预定值相比,并当第一和第二余数的和大于第二预定值时,把第三预定值提供给第一求和器(345)。
6.用于处理接收信号以恢复其中的信息的无线电通信装置(100),无线电通信装置(100)包括接收机(105),用于解调接收的信号,以从中提供模拟信号电压;与接收机(105)相连的符号检测器(110),用于从提供给其的模拟电压中产生数据符号,该符号检测器(110)包括模/数转换器(115),用于把模拟信号转换成数字值;与模/数转换器(115)相连的峰、谷值计数器(310、315),用于跟踪数字值,以确定分别与接收信号的高和低电压相关的峰值和谷值;与峰值和谷值计数器(310、315)相联的计算装置(120),用于根据峰、谷值计算上、下和中心阈值;以及与计算装置(120)和模/数转换器(115)相连的解码器(125),用于从上、下和中心阈值及数字值产生数据符号;以及与符号检测器(110)相连的处理器(130),用于接收数据符号并恢复接收信号中所包括的信息。
7.根据权利要求6的无线电通信装置(100),其中计数装置(120)包括除法装置(320、325),用于把峰值和减少值除以第一预定值,以分别得出第一和第二整数以及第一和第二余数,从而得出谷值,其中减少值等于谷值计数器(315)被减少的次数;与除法装置(320、325)相连的第一求和器(345),用于当第一和第二余数的和大于第二预定值时,把第一和第二整数及第三预定值相加,得出第一求和值,并当第一和第二余数的和不大于第二预定值时,把第一和第二整数相加以得出第一求和值;与第一求和器(345)相连的第二求和器(350),用于从第四预定值中减去第一求和值以得出第二求和值;与第二求和器(350)和解码器(125)相连的第三求和器(355),用于把第二求和值与峰值相加,以产生上阈值;以及与第三求和器(350)和解码器(125)相连的第四求和器(356),用于从谷值中减去第二求和值以产生下阈值。
8.根据权利要求7的无线电通信装置(100),其中计算装置(120)进一步包括与第三和第四求和器(355、356)相连的第五求和器(360),用于把上、下阈值相加以得出第三求和值;以及与第五求和器(360)和解码器(125)相连的除法器(365),用于把第三和值除以2以产生中心阈值。
9.根据权利要求7所述的无线电通信装置(100),其中计算装置(120)还包括与峰、谷值计数器(310、315)相连的第五求和器(360’),用于把峰值和谷值相加以得出第三求和值;以及与第五求和器(360’)和解码器(125)相连的除法器(365),用于把第三求和值除以2,以产生中心阈值。
10.根据权利要求7的无线电通信装置(100),其中除法装置包括与峰、谷值计数器(310、315)分别相连的第一和第二模计数器(320、325),用于将峰值和减少值除以第一预定值,并存储第一和第二余数;分别与第一和第二模计数器(320、325)及第一求和器(345)相连的第一和第二阈值计数器(335、340),用于存储第一和第二整数,并把第一和第二整数提供给第一求和器(345);与第一和第二模计数器(320、325)相连的第五求和器(330),用于对第一和第二余数求和;以及与第五求和器(330)和第一求和器(345)相连的比较器(332),用于把第一和第二余数的和与第二预定值相比,并当第一和第二余数的和大于第二预定值时,把第三预定值提供给第一求和器(345)。
全文摘要
用于从具有多信号电压的接收信号中产生数据符号的符号检测器,包括用于把多信号电压转换成数字值的模/数转换器,以及与模/数转换器相连的用于确定分别与接收信号的高、低电压相关的峰、谷值的峰、谷值计数器。该符号检测器还包括与峰、谷值计数器相连的计数电路,用于根据峰、谷值计算出上、下和中心阈值;以及与模/数转换器及计算电路相连的用于根据数字值和上、下及中心阈值产生数据符号解码器。
文档编号H04L25/06GK1100858SQ9410294
公开日1995年3月29日 申请日期1994年3月18日 优先权日1993年3月23日
发明者卡拉·J·玛瑞恩, 丹尼尔·玛瑞, 马克·欧利波尼 申请人:莫托罗拉公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1